The raw milk movement in the United States refers to advocacy and activism for the consumption of raw milk (unpasteurized and unhomogenized) over pasteurized milk. Raw milk makes up a small proportion of the milk consumption of the American general population. However, some claim the demand for raw milk has "considerably increased in recent years". Raw milk advocates falsely claim a variety of health benefits attributable to untreated dairy products; government officials and scientific researchers stress that there are substantial food safety risks associated with raw milk, and that claims of health benefits provided by raw milk are unsupported by scientific evidence.
Homogenization
Unprocessed milk consists of globules of milk fat suspended in a watery base containing dissolved proteins, sugars, vitamins, and minerals. If the globules are large enough, as with unprocessed milk from cows, the fat globules float upwards until they form a distinct cream layer at the top. Some animals, such as goats, produce smaller fat globules that remain mixed unless mechanically separated by centrifugation. Homogenization is a process that reduces the size of fat globules by forcing pressurized, hot milk through small holes, causing turbulence that breaks up the larger fat globules so that they remain suspended rather than separating in a cream layer at the top. The purpose of homogenization is to make milk more convenient to process, store and consume, eliminating the need to shake or stir the milk container to remix the separated cream layer and increasing the shelf-life of the product. Those opposed to homogenization argue that decreasing the size of fat globules may have unhealthy effects, including allowing steroid and protein hormones to bypass normal digestion and increase their levels in the body. Concerns that uptake of the protein xanthine oxidase is increased by homogenization, leading to hardening of the arteries (atherosclerosis), were raised in the 1970s. Subsequent research "failed to substantiate, and in many cases has refuted" a plausible effect of xanthine oxidase from homogenized milk on cardiovascular disease. Scientific studies are somewhat limited but do not currently support claims that milk homogenization affects the development of atherosclerosis, coronary heart disease, milk allergy and milk intolerance, Type I diabetes or Type II diabetes.
Pasteurization
Pasteurization is a sanitation process in which milk is heated briefly to a temperature high enough to kill pathogens, followed by rapid cooling. While different times and temperatures may be used by different processors, pasteurization is most commonly achieved with heating to 161 degrees Fahrenheit (71.7 degrees Celsius) for 15 seconds. Milk is tested following pasteurization to confirm that bacteria have been killed to an acceptable level. Pasteurization kills pathogenic bacteria which occasionally may be present in milk, including those causing tuberculosis (Mycobacterium bovis), listeriosis (Listeria monocytogenes), Q fever (Coxiella burnetii), brucellosis (Brucella), campylobacteriosis (Campylobacter), salmonellosis (Salmonella), and several other foodborne illnesses (e.g., Escherichia coli O157:H7). Pasteurization may not kill some resistant bacteria, which can eventually cause souring and spoilage of fresh milk. UHT pasteurization (Ultra High Temperature) is a more extreme form of pasteurization heating milk to a temperature high enough to kill spoilage organisms also. Pasteurization is widely accepted to improve the safety of milk products by reducing the exposure to pathogens. Opponents of pasteurization argue that raw milk has benefits associated with superior taste, nutritional qualities and certain health benefits over pasteurized milk. A 2009 systematic review of the food safety of raw milk concluded that science-based data to substantiate claims of health benefits "are lacking or do not exist" and the risks associated with disease outbreaks as a result of raw milk consumption are "considerably higher".
History Pasteurization was first used in the United States in the 1890s after the discovery of germ theory to control the hazards of highly contagious bacterial diseases, including bovine tuberculosis and brucellosis, that could be easily transmitted to humans through the drinking of raw milk. In addition, milk at the time was a big component of infant diets, meaning contaminated milk contributed notably to infant mortality rates. Initially after the scientific discovery of bacteria, no product testing was available to determine if a farmer's milk was safe or infected, so all milk had to be treated as potentially contagious. After the first test was developed, some farmers actively worked to prevent their infected animals from being killed and removed from food production, or would falsify the test results so that their animals would appear to be free of infection. Some milk producers also add additives or dilute their milk to mask contamination. Chicago became the first American city with a mandatory milk pasteurization law in 1909. New York city followed with similar laws in 1914. Within a decade after New York city started enforcing milk pasteurization, infant mortality fell by more than two thirds. In the United States, milk pasteurization became "widespread" in the 1920s and it was considered "one of the major breakthroughs in public health". In 1924, "Grade A Pasteurization" became recommended federal policy, but interstate commerce of unpasteurized dairy products was only limited via federal legislation in 1987.
